Output 376a7fed1df9975d41064855354cbfca927c85c61fad348237ea2506841dd824:21

value
39950000
script pubkey
OP_0 OP_PUSHBYTES_20 c52e19d2aab5c02bad52cb8fa346d0cf3f8b1e3f
address
bc1qc5hpn542khqzht2jew86x3kseulck83l3gw5gs
transaction
376a7fed1df9975d41064855354cbfca927c85c61fad348237ea2506841dd824
confirmations
164946
spent
true